The primary purpose of the Low Repetition Pulsed Laser is to deliver laser pulses at a lower frequency, which allows for increased energy per pulse and a more controlled interaction with the target material. This characteristic makes it especially useful in applications requiring high precision and minimal thermal impact. Wondering where Low Repetition Pulsed Lasers find their application? The answer varies widely across different industries. For example, in the electronics sector, Low Repetition Pulsed Lasers are employed for precise micro-machining processes. Imagine etching intricate patterns on circuit boards or selectively removing materials without damaging surrounding components. In the field of medicine, Low Repetition Pulsed Lasers are making waves in dermatology and surgery. They help reduce tissue damage during procedures, minimizing recovery time for patients. Surgical teams can use these lasers for applications like tattoo removal or scar treatment with exceptional accuracy.
